What to Expect in AA Meetings
If you’ve never attended before, AA meetings Arverne are welcoming and structured to help newcomers feel comfortable. Meetings typically start with introductions, readings, and opportunities to share. You are never required to speak, and many find value simply by listening. Stories of how others apply the 12 steps of AA in their everyday lives inspire new members to stay committed and hopeful about their own recovery.
